Claude MCP server that enables secure access to browse and read Android project files, validating authentic projects by checking for gradle configuration files.
Android source code is a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server published by SDILogin. It ranks #21180 of 58,900 servers tracked on MCP Toplist, and its repository has 4 GitHub stars.
